Hungry, Hungry Sharks (Step into Reading)

Hungry, Hungry Sharks by Joanna Cole is a library edition published by Random House Books for Young Readers on June 23, 2009. This 48-page book presents fascinating facts about sharks, highlighting their existence on Earth even before dinosaurs. Designed for early readers, it aims to engage young audiences with its informative content and vibrant new cover art.
Readers will discover a wealth of information about these remarkable marine animals, making it an engaging choice for children interested in wildlife. The book falls within the subjects of children’s literature and animal reading, providing an educational experience that combines fun and learning. With its accessible language and captivating illustrations, Hungry, Hungry Sharks serves as an excellent introduction to the world of sharks for young readers.
Official synopsis Publisher
Did you know that there were sharks on earth even before dinosaurs? For more than twenty years, Hungry, Hungry Sharks! has been a staple nonfiction title in the Step into Reading line. Nothing is more exciting than sharks, and this title is packed with amazing facts about these fearsome underseas predators. And now it’s even more exciting, with dynamic new cover art to attract a whole new generation of early readers.
